They are extremely weak on their own and are extremely easy pickings for predators that want an easy meal. The artwork for kobolds in 5e really emphasizes their draconic ancestry. They also worship the lesser god, Kurtulmak, a servant of Tiamat, who has been trapped in a cave-in by the gnome god Garl Glittergold for an extremely long time. Kobolds are smart in that they know that serving an all-powerful dragon is yet another thing that they can use to protect themselves and their lair. Specifically, kobolds worship dragons, a common ancestor but one that was graced with much more power than the average kobold. Much like a lot of the other early game minions in D&D, kobolds revere more powerful gods and creatures and dedicate their lives to serving them in some way.

dnd 5e pitfall trap

As pack hunters they tend to stay in small groups as well, using these traps to get the jump on their enemy and rush in when their prey is weakened. They construct traps and build structures to help defend their dark caves. They’re small and frail, but they are wickedly clever creatures. They are fanatical pack hunters similar to the gnolls and kuo-toa, but they are much more clever in their methods.
